Cookville ZIP Code List — Titus County, TX

There is one unique ZIP code in Cookville, Texas and it is 75558. Area code: 903/430.

Location & geography

Cookville is situated in northeast Texas, bordered by the scenic landscapes of Titus County. It lies approximately 15 miles northeast of Mount Pleasant, with other nearby cities including Pittsburg (about 17 miles to the east) and Naples (roughly 14 miles to the southwest). The city spans an area of 40.53 square miles, of which 0.60 square miles is water, creating a diverse environment for outdoor activities.

Transportation

Travel in and out of Cookville is facilitated by major highways, including U.S. Route 67 and State Highway 49, allowing for convenient access to neighboring cities and towns. The nearest major airport is the Mount Pleasant Regional Airport, located about 20 miles to the southwest, providing regional air travel options. Public transit options are limited, reflecting the city's small-town atmosphere.
